Output d3b324b4b1042697c0a19f60982d52f6b0d266d058e1a4d0b1602d29e39b62a4:1

value
2608242
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ac73008221a774f40aabf450da5355ed06cf4fde OP_EQUAL
address
MPczDuLAafATqDFwiM9on8hmruNEvEfCS9
transaction
d3b324b4b1042697c0a19f60982d52f6b0d266d058e1a4d0b1602d29e39b62a4
spent
true